1. Core Concepts

motion Components

ElementUsage
motion.divAnimated div container
motion.buttonInteractive button
motion.svgSVG animations
motion.create(Component)Wrap custom components

Animation Properties

PropPurpose
initialStarting state (string or object)
animateTarget state to animate to
exitState when unmounting (needs AnimatePresence)
transitionTiming, easing, spring config
variantsNamed animation states

Transition Types

TypeWhen to Use
type: "spring"Natural, bouncy feel (default)
type: "tween"Precise timing control
type: "inertia"Momentum-based (drag)
tsx
// Spring (natural motion)
transition={{ type: "spring", stiffness: 300, damping: 20 }}

// Tween (precise)
transition={{ type: "tween", duration: 0.3, ease: "easeInOut" }}

2. Essential Patterns

Fade In

tsx
<motion.div
  initial={{ opacity: 0 }}
  animate={{ opacity: 1 }}
  transition={{ duration: 0.3 }}
>
  Content
</motion.div>

Slide Up with Fade

tsx
<motion.div
  initial={{ opacity: 0, y: 20 }}
  animate={{ opacity: 1, y: 0 }}
  transition={{ duration: 0.4, ease: "easeOut" }}
>
  Content
</motion.div>

Scale on Hover

tsx
<motion.button
  whileHover={{ scale: 1.05 }}
  whileTap={{ scale: 0.95 }}
  transition={{ type: "spring", stiffness: 400, damping: 17 }}
>
  Click me
</motion.button>

Stagger Children

tsx
const containerVariants = {
  hidden: { opacity: 0 },
  visible: {
    opacity: 1,
    transition: { staggerChildren: 0.1 }
  }
};

const itemVariants = {
  hidden: { opacity: 0, y: 20 },
  visible: { opacity: 1, y: 0 }
};

<motion.ul variants={containerVariants} initial="hidden" animate="visible">
  {items.map(item => (
    <motion.li key={item.id} variants={itemVariants}>
      {item.name}
    </motion.li>
  ))}
</motion.ul>

3. AnimatePresence (Mount/Unmount)

Basic Exit Animation

tsx
import { AnimatePresence, motion } from "framer-motion";

<AnimatePresence>
  {isVisible && (
    <motion.div
      key="modal"
      initial={{ opacity: 0 }}
      animate={{ opacity: 1 }}
      exit={{ opacity: 0 }}
    >
      Modal content
    </motion.div>
  )}
</AnimatePresence>

Mode Options

ModeBehavior
mode="sync"Enter/exit simultaneously (default)
mode="wait"Wait for exit before enter
mode="popLayout"Pop exiting element from layout flow

Page Transitions (Next.js)

tsx
// In _app.tsx or layout.tsx
<AnimatePresence mode="wait" initial={false}>
  <motion.div
    key={router.pathname}
    initial={{ opacity: 0, x: 20 }}
    animate={{ opacity: 1, x: 0 }}
    exit={{ opacity: 0, x: -20 }}
    transition={{ duration: 0.3 }}
  >
    <Component {...pageProps} />
  </motion.div>
</AnimatePresence>

4. Gesture Animations

Interactive Props

PropTrigger
whileHoverMouse enter
whileTapMouse down / touch
whileFocusElement focused
whileDragDuring drag
whileInViewElement in viewport

Drag

tsx
<motion.div
  drag
  dragConstraints={{ left: -100, right: 100, top: -50, bottom: 50 }}
  dragElastic={0.2}
  whileDrag={{ scale: 1.1 }}
/>

Drag with useDragControls

tsx
const controls = useDragControls();

<div onPointerDown={(e) => controls.start(e)}>
  Drag handle
</div>
<motion.div drag="x" dragControls={controls}>
  Draggable content
</motion.div>

5. Scroll Animations

whileInView (Simple)

tsx
<motion.div
  initial={{ opacity: 0, y: 50 }}
  whileInView={{ opacity: 1, y: 0 }}
  viewport={{ once: true, margin: "-100px" }}
  transition={{ duration: 0.5 }}
>
  Animates when scrolled into view
</motion.div>

useScroll Hook

tsx
const { scrollYProgress } = useScroll();

// Animate based on scroll
<motion.div style={{ scaleX: scrollYProgress }} />

Scroll-Linked Parallax

tsx
const { scrollYProgress } = useScroll();
const y = useTransform(scrollYProgress, [0, 1], [0, -200]);

<motion.div style={{ y }}>
  Parallax content
</motion.div>

6. Motion Hooks

useMotionValue

tsx
const x = useMotionValue(0);

<motion.div style={{ x }} drag="x" />

useTransform

tsx
const x = useMotionValue(0);
const opacity = useTransform(x, [-100, 0, 100], [0, 1, 0]);
const background = useTransform(
  x,
  [-100, 0, 100],
  ["#ff0000", "#ffffff", "#00ff00"]
);

useSpring

tsx
const x = useMotionValue(0);
const springX = useSpring(x, { stiffness: 300, damping: 30 });

useVelocity

tsx
const x = useMotionValue(0);
const velocityX = useVelocity(x);
const scale = useTransform(velocityX, [-500, 0, 500], [0.8, 1, 0.8]);

useInView

tsx
const ref = useRef(null);
const isInView = useInView(ref, { once: true });

<motion.div
  ref={ref}
  initial={{ opacity: 0 }}
  animate={isInView ? { opacity: 1 } : {}}
/>

7. Layout Animations

Auto Layout

tsx
<motion.div layout>
  {/* Size/position changes animate automatically */}
</motion.div>

Layout ID (Shared Element)

tsx
// Card in list
<motion.div layoutId={`card-${id}`}>
  <h2>{title}</h2>
</motion.div>

// Expanded card (same layoutId)
<motion.div layoutId={`card-${id}`}>
  <h2>{title}</h2>
  <p>{description}</p>
</motion.div>

Layout Types

ValueAnimates
layoutSize + position
layout="position"Only position
layout="size"Only size

8. Variants System

Defining Variants

tsx
const cardVariants = {
  initial: { opacity: 0, y: 20 },
  animate: { opacity: 1, y: 0 },
  hover: { scale: 1.02, boxShadow: "0 10px 30px rgba(0,0,0,0.2)" },
  tap: { scale: 0.98 },
  exit: { opacity: 0, y: -20 }
};

<motion.div
  variants={cardVariants}
  initial="initial"
  animate="animate"
  whileHover="hover"
  whileTap="tap"
  exit="exit"
/>

Orchestration

tsx
const containerVariants = {
  hidden: {},
  visible: {
    transition: {
      staggerChildren: 0.1,
      delayChildren: 0.3
    }
  }
};

const itemVariants = {
  hidden: { opacity: 0, x: -20 },
  visible: { opacity: 1, x: 0 }
};

9. Performance Optimization

GPU-Accelerated Properties

✅ Use❌ Avoid
transform (x, y, scale, rotate)width, height
opacitymargin, padding
top, left, right, bottom

Performance Tips

TipImplementation
Use transform over layout propertiesx, y instead of left, top
Avoid onUpdate callbackTriggers every frame
Use layout prop sparinglyCan cause reflows
Lazy load with useInViewAnimate only when visible
Don't animate too many elementsLimit to 10-20 simultaneous

Hardware Acceleration Warning

These patterns may disable GPU acceleration:

tsx
// ❌ Avoid
<motion.div onUpdate={(latest) => console.log(latest)} />
<motion.div style={{ x: motionValue }} /> // MotionValue in style
transition={{ repeatDelay: 1 }} // repeatDelay
transition={{ damping: 0 }} // Zero damping

10. Accessibility

Respect Reduced Motion

tsx
// Option 1: MotionConfig (Recommended)
<MotionConfig reducedMotion="user">
  <App />
</MotionConfig>

// Option 2: useReducedMotion hook
const shouldReduce = useReducedMotion();

<motion.div
  animate={shouldReduce ? { opacity: 1 } : { opacity: 1, y: 0 }}
/>

MotionConfig Options

ValueBehavior
"user"Respect OS preference
"always"Always reduce motion
"never"Ignore preference

What Gets Disabled

When reduced motion is active:

  • opacity still animates
  • backgroundColor still animates
  • transform (x, y, scale, rotate) - instant
  • ❌ Layout animations - instant

12. Quick Reference

Easing Functions

NameFeel
"easeIn"Slow start
"easeOut"Slow end (most natural)
"easeInOut"Slow both ends
"linear"Constant speed
"anticipate"Pull back then forward
"backIn" / "backOut"Overshoot effect

Spring Presets

FeelConfig
Snappystiffness: 400, damping: 25
Bouncystiffness: 300, damping: 10
Smoothstiffness: 100, damping: 20
Gentlestiffness: 50, damping: 15

Duration Guidelines

Animation TypeDuration
Micro-interactions100-200ms
UI feedback200-300ms
Transitions300-500ms
Page transitions400-600ms
Complex sequences500-1000ms
